What Are the Key Benefits of Using High Performance Shoe Insoles?
The key benefits of using high performance shoe insoles include enhanced comfort, improved support, and better shock absorption.
- Enhanced Comfort: High performance shoe insoles are specifically designed to provide superior cushioning and comfort for the feet. They can help reduce fatigue during prolonged wear, making them ideal for athletes and individuals who are on their feet for extended periods.
- Improved Support: These insoles often feature arch support that helps maintain proper foot alignment and posture. By offering targeted support, they can alleviate pressure on the feet, reducing the risk of injuries such as plantar fasciitis and other common foot ailments.
- Better Shock Absorption: High performance insoles are engineered to absorb impact, which is particularly beneficial for high-impact activities like running or jumping. This shock absorption can help protect joints and reduce the stress placed on the feet, enhancing overall performance and reducing the likelihood of injury.
- Moisture Wicking Properties: Many high performance insoles come with moisture-wicking materials that help keep feet dry during intense activity. This feature not only enhances comfort but also helps prevent blisters and fungal infections, contributing to better foot health.
- Customizability: Some high performance insoles can be customized to fit the unique contours of an individual’s feet. This personalized fit ensures that the insoles provide maximum support and comfort, tailoring the user experience to their specific needs and activities.
- Durability: High quality materials used in performance insoles ensure longevity and resistance to wear and tear. Investing in durable insoles means they can withstand repeated use without losing their supportive and cushioning properties.

How Do Arch Types Affect Insole Selection?
Arch types play a crucial role in determining the best high performance shoe insole for individual needs.
- High Arches: Individuals with high arches often require insoles that provide extra cushioning and support to prevent excessive pressure on the ball and heel of the foot.
- Normal Arches: Those with normal arches typically benefit from insoles that offer moderate support and stability, helping to maintain alignment during various activities.
- Flat Feet: People with flat feet need insoles with arch support and stability features to combat overpronation and provide better weight distribution.
- Custom vs. Over-the-Counter: Choosing between custom insoles and over-the-counter options depends on the severity of the arch type; custom insoles can offer tailored support, while over-the-counter options are more accessible and can still provide adequate comfort.
High arches often lead to insufficient shock absorption, making it essential for insoles to include cushioning materials to protect the foot during high-impact activities. The right insole can help distribute pressure more evenly and prevent discomfort during prolonged use.
Normal arches create a balanced foot structure, allowing for a wider range of insoles to be effective. Moderate support insoles help maintain proper foot mechanics, reducing the risk of injury during sports and daily activities.
Flat feet can lead to various issues such as plantar fasciitis due to overpronation, so insoles designed specifically for this arch type should focus on providing arch support and stability. These features help to improve posture and alleviate pain by distributing forces more evenly across the foot.
When considering custom versus over-the-counter insoles, it’s important to evaluate personal foot mechanics and activity level. Custom insoles may offer the best support for specific conditions, but many high-quality over-the-counter options can also meet the needs of those with varying arch types.
What Materials are Best for High Performance Shoe Insoles?
The best materials for high performance shoe insoles include:
- EVA Foam: Ethylene Vinyl Acetate (EVA) is a popular choice for insoles due to its lightweight and cushioning properties. It provides excellent shock absorption and flexibility, making it a great choice for athletes and individuals who are on their feet for extended periods.
- Polyurethane: This material offers superior durability and support compared to EVA. Polyurethane insoles can be molded to the foot’s shape, providing personalized comfort and reducing the risk of blisters, making them ideal for high-performance activities.
- Gel: Gel insoles are designed to provide extra cushioning and absorb impact effectively. They are especially beneficial for those who require additional comfort during high-impact sports, as they help to reduce fatigue and keep the feet comfortable over long durations.
- Carbon Fiber: Known for its lightweight and rigid properties, carbon fiber insoles provide excellent arch support and stability. They are often used by athletes who need to enhance their performance while maintaining a low weight in their footwear.
- Memory Foam: This material conforms to the shape of the foot, providing personalized support and comfort. Memory foam insoles are particularly effective for reducing pressure points and improving overall shoe fit, making them suitable for daily wear and recovery periods.
- Natural Cork: Cork insoles are eco-friendly and offer a unique combination of support and cushioning. They are breathable and moisture-wicking, making them ideal for those who require additional temperature control in their footwear.

What is the Average Price Range for High Performance Shoe Insoles?
The average price range for high-performance shoe insoles varies based on materials, technology, and brand reputation. Generally, you can expect to pay:
-
Budget Range ($15 – $30): These insoles often provide basic support and cushioning, suitable for casual wear and light activities. Brands like Dr. Scholl’s or Spenco fall into this category, offering decent comfort for daily use.
-
Mid-Range ($30 – $70): This category includes insoles designed for more specific needs, such as additional arch support or shock absorption. Popular options include Superfeet and Powerstep, ideal for runners or individuals with moderate foot issues.
-
Premium Range ($70 – $150): High-performance insoles that often incorporate advanced materials like gel, foam, or carbon fiber are found here. Brands like Sof Sole and Orthaheel focus on enhancing athletic performance, providing tailored solutions for serious athletes or individuals with specific medical requirements.
-
Custom Insoles ($200 and up): Tailored insoles designed by podiatrists or specialized companies can exceed $200. These are crafted specifically for an individual’s foot structure and needs, ensuring maximum comfort and performance.
Investing in the right insole can significantly impact comfort and activity performance, making it essential to consider personal needs and budget.
